Basic Job FunctionsPosition is required to assist in the inspection, acceptance, and/or rejection of work performed in a particular discipline in compliance with applicable codes and/or specifications as dictated by quality programs and/or contract documents and specifications.Structural Inspection:Experience level must fall within the erection of structural steel. Must be able to work in elevated areas. Must have knowledge of AISC, AWS D1.1, and AWS D1.6 Codes. Must have knowledge of bolt?up inspection including bolt lot verifications using Skidmore?Wilhelm. Additionally, must have knowledge of architectural, insulation and lagging, grout and concrete placement, Epoxy anchor installation inspection. Must have CWI (Certified Welding Inspector) certification.Electrical and Instrumentation Inspection:Experience must fall in the installation of electrical and instrumentation components, including interconnecting wiring, cables, and tubing. Must be knowledgeable of ICEA, IEEE, ISA, NEC, NEMA, NESC, and NFPA Codes and standards.Mechanical Inspection:Experience level must fall in the setting and alignment of static and rotating equipment, equipment skids, coolers, tanks, and interconnecting process piping fabrication and installation. Must be able to use measuring tools such as micrometers, calipers, transits, etc. and be able to set up dial indicators and laser alignment devices.Piping Inspection:Experience level must fall in pipe installation inspection, including welding, supports, instrumentation, etc. Must have CWI (Certified Welding Inspector) certification.

How much does a quality control inspector earn in Louisville, KY?
The average quality control inspector in Louisville, KY earns between $25,000 and $47,000 annually. This compares to the national average quality control inspector range of $25,000 to $47,000.
Average quality control inspector salary in Louisville, KY
$34,000
